About Netherlands, Dutch East India Company Crew Index, 1633-1795

About this collection

This collection consists of an index to registers of the Dutch East India Company (VOC), and contains information on ship's pay for persons who sailed with the VOC from the Netherlands to Asia, mostly during the 18th century. Included in the index are members of the core crew, persons working for the VOC settlements in Asia, military personnel, and other persons such as merchants, preachers, or surgeons. Details vary, but the following information may be available for each record.

  • name
  • departure date
  • departure place
  • arrival date
  • relative's name

Also included is the name of the archive where the original record can be found, as well as a link to the record on the source website. In most cases, additional information about the original record will be available via that link. In some cases, images of the original records may be available via that link as well.
